Valuing Diversity - The Council's Equality Strategy
Managing Diversity Complaints
From the Community
The Council already has a corporate complaints procedure and it is widely available in all Council offices. This is currently being reviewed and consideration of equalities issues will form part of the review.
We will take all possible steps to inform all parts of our community of the complaints procedure as part of the re-launch. This will include the use of local media and our own community newspaper and the use of different formats and language where appropriate.
The Council works with other partners to record hate (including race) crime and complaints can be made at any council reception.
One of our actions is to develop a recruitment complaints procedure so that there is a clear route for complaints on this subject. From our Staff
Staff can complain about equality issues through the Council's Dignity at Work policy or by using the Grievance Procedure.
We will actively encourage both our staff and members of our community to make a complaint if they feel that they have been treated unfairly.
